All hours foundation b20 discount
All hours foundation b20 discount
All hours foundation b20 discount
All hours foundation b20 discount
All hours foundation b20 discount
All hours foundation b20 discount

All hours foundation b20 discount

All hours foundation b20 discount, Yves Saint Laurent All Hours Foundation SPF39 Review Escentual s discount

$39.00

SKU: 6811458

Colour
  • Ysl All Hours Foundation Swatches 2024 favors
  • YSL B20 Ivory All Hours Full Coverage Matte Foundation Review
  • YVES SAINT LAURENT All Hours Foundation Holt Renfrew
  • JOYCE LAU YSL All Hours Foundation Review Oily Combination skin
Out of stock
Personalised:
: ( x )
Personalisation:
Edit
Remove Personalisation
Frasers Plus

Buy now.

Pay later.

Earn rewards

Representative APR: 29.9% (variable)

Credit subject to status. Terms apply.

Missed payments may affect your credit score

FrasersPlus